Dents expose primer and bare metal that rust rapidly in Woodbridge's salt environment. A dent ignored for even 2-3 weeks develops rust bubbles. Prompt repair prevents rust damage that costs 3-5x more than dent repair. In Woodbridge, dent repair is essential preventive rust management.

Paintless dent repair (PDR) is ideal for Woodbridge dents because it avoids paint exposure to salt air. However, PDR works best for shallow dents without paint damage. Deep dents or dents in certain panel locations require traditional dent repair with repainting. Discuss options with your repair shop.

Pothole dents occur in lower bumpers and underbody panels (harder to see initially), often affecting multiple areas. Collision dents are higher on panels. Pothole dents are common in Woodbridge (March-May peak season) but often go unrepaired. Early repair prevents rust; delayed repair allows damage to spread.
